diff options
| author | Martin Weinelt <hexa@darmstadt.ccc.de> | 2025-06-23 01:49:04 +0200 |
|---|---|---|
| committer | Martin Weinelt <hexa@darmstadt.ccc.de> | 2025-07-28 16:41:59 +0200 |
| commit | 03950314c663753c89474edf3a54d0bee31ed39e (patch) | |
| tree | b71419c2c237afdbc7eac683454092f1f528476c /pkgs/development/python-modules/python-mapnik/python-mapnik_std_optional.patch | |
| parent | c87ebafd970a5e1ea08d51a65c7267f8686e9f95 (diff) | |
nixos/postfix: migrate options in freeform config options
This is a first step that reduces the intransparent configuration aspects
by migrating relevant options from `service`postfix` into the `config`
option that represents the `main.cf` file.
Not all options were migrated since Postfix provides reasonable defaults,
e.g. `myorigin` defaults to `$myhostname`, so it is rarely needed.
The `inet_protocols` integration with `networking.enableIPv6` was also
a thing I removed, because Postfix is capable of understand what inet
protocols are available at runtime, so I concluded it a niche option.
Every option on the `config` freeform setting now also references the
upstream documentation, which provides a great number of examples and is
always worth a look.
Diffstat (limited to 'pkgs/development/python-modules/python-mapnik/python-mapnik_std_optional.patch')
0 files changed, 0 insertions, 0 deletions
